Those criticizing Pacquiao for not wanting to face Martinez are under the assumption that Pacquiao intends to keep fighting much larger opponents. Pacquiao realizes that he can't keep fighting bigger opponents unless he wants to suffer brain damage, so his fight with Margarito was a one-time foray in the middleweight division. He even admitted that Margarito was too big for him, and now intends on fighting at 147 or less. Nobody should blame Pacquiao for this decision.
None of these criticisms of Pacquiao change the fact that he's clearly boxing's P4P champion and the boxer with the best record. Haters just love to nitpick the tiniest details. And don't tell me that Martinez is better than Pacquiao and Mayweather in the P4P standings. I can also nitpick Sergio's recent performances by claiming that he couldn't even eek a decisive win over Cintron, that he beat a Kelly Pavlik who was exposed by old-man Hopkins, and that he's still 1-1 with Williams. |
